Finished up the Brembo GT BBK front and rear install. Front was super easy, rear wasn't so bad but you do have to cut the dust shield and grind a little bit of the knuckle to get the bracket seated correctly. Not Brembo's fault, it's due to casting variations of the knuckle from the factory.
